           | ecshafer wrote:
           | Good PR culture is definitely something that has to be built
           | from the ground up, and supported top down. At Shopify, who I
           | think has a really good PR culture we have a few things that
           | I think help (beyond a good CICD, and static analysis tools):
           | 
           | 1. PRs are supposed to wait for 2 acceptances, can be shipped
           | with 1, and can be emergency shipped with 0. So the barrier
           | is low, but the culture supports more. We are expected to get
           | 2 reviewers from our team to okay.
           | 
           | 2. Depending on the code project, we have to fill out a
           | template for the PR, what is in it, what it changes, what to
           | look for when we test the code, etc.
           | 
           | 3. Some areas have code owners that might require an
           | additional review from a specific team.
           | 
           | 4. We are expected to check out, and test branches when we
           | review them. So a quick read and LGTM is really discouraged
           | outside of a few small cases.
           | 
           | I have seen a lot of places that do the blind PR acceptance,
           | and its tough because without this really being enforced and
           | encouraged that culture is hard to change.

           | azov wrote:
           | It takes time.
           | 
           | For a team not used to code reviews, they might seem more
           | trouble than they're worth at first. Most likely they _will_
           | be more trouble than they 're worth for the first few months.
           | Keep doing them and eventually your smart developers will
           | figure "if we have to do this anyway, we may as well find
           | something useful to say" :)
           | 
           | A few things you can do to make it smoother:
           | 
           | - Manage expectations. Initially it may be as simple as "we
           | just want to have a second pair of eyes on every change" or
           | "be aware what other team members are up to" - i.e.
           | communication first, improving code second.
           | 
           | - Set up your tooling to make the process smooth. If somebody
           | wants to just get it over with - it should be easier for them
           | to use your official review process then to use some side
           | channel. A vicious alternative is to make using side channels
           | harder ;)
           | 
           | - Leverage automation. Run tests, linters, static checkers,
           | etc. on your PRs so that developers get something useful even
           | if no human leaves interesting comments.
           | 
           | - If some team members already have experience with code
           | reviews - adjust their workload so that they can do more
           | reviews. They are effectively training others by example.
           | 
           | - Make sure that code changes under review are reasonably
           | sized. Encourage submitting changes for review early and
           | often. "Here is the feature I worked on for 3 months, and
           | it's due on Friday, please review" won't make anybody happy.
           | 
           | - Make it less intimidating. Code reviews are not just for
           | finding bugs and flaws, encourage reviewers to say positive
           | things as well.

       | jt2190 wrote:
       | I'm not sure why the author ignores the "... that should block a
       | submisson" part.
       | 
       | The abstract of the paper:
       | 
       | > Because of its many uses and benefits, code reviews are a
       | standard part of the modern software engineering workflow. Since
       | they require involvement of people, code reviewing is often the
       | longest part of the code integration activities. Using experience
       | gained at Microsoft and with support of data, we posit (1) that
       | code reviews often do not find functionality issues that should
       | block a code submission; (2) that effective code reviews should
       | be performed by people with specific set of skills; and (3) that
       | the social aspect of code reviews cannot be ignored. We find that
       | we need to be more sophisticated with our guidelines for the code
       | review workflow. We show how our findings from code reviewing
       | practice influence our code review tools at Microsoft. Finally,
       | we assert that, due to its costs, code reviewing practice is a
       | topic deserving to be better understood, systematized and applied
       | to software engineering workflow with more precision than the
       | best practice currently prescribes.

       | rebeccaskinner wrote:
       | I think the article is taking the wrong view. The statistic cited
       | by the article that 15% of comments were about a bug seems in
       | line with expectations, and I think it would only really be worth
       | discussing if the number were _much higher_ or _much lower_.
       | 
       | Instead, I think there are two far more interesting questions to
       | ask:
       | 
       | 1. Is the rate at which code review identifies defects sufficient
       | to use code review as a detection mechanism for defects?
       | 
       | After nearly 20 years of writing software, I'm pretty convinced
       | that the answer here is no. Some reviewers are better than
       | others, and some circumstances are more favorable to finding
       | defects than others, but we should generally try to build
       | processes that don't assume defects will be caught at a
       | substantial rate by code review. It's nice when it works, but
       | it's not a reliable enough way to catch errors to be a load
       | bearing part of the process.
       | 
       | 2. Is mandatory review of all code justified?
       | 
       | This is the one I'm on the fence about. In an environment where
       | code reviews are high priority, people are trained to review
       | effectively, and there are minimal organizational politics at
       | play, then I hypothesize that allowing PR authors to decide
       | whether to get a review or not would generally improve quality
       | and velocity because code would ship more quickly and code that
       | would benefit from a review would still be reviewed. In that
       | scenario, I think we'd see the benefits of getting things shipped
       | more quickly when they don't require a review, and reviews would
       | be higher quality because code being flagged for review would be
       | a positive sign to pay more attention.
       | 
       | Unfortunately, I could be wrong, and it's not the sort of
       | experiment anyone wants to risk their reputation pushing for, so
       | I doubt we're likely to see an experiment at a large enough scale
       | to know for sure. If we're going to fail one way or another, I'd
       | prefer to fail by doing too much code review rather than not
       | enough.

       | BlackFly wrote:
       | Bear in mind I am pro code review, but...
       | 
       | There is a trick in pharmaceutical research where you test a
       | potential candidate drug against placebo to yield a bad study
       | that seems to show benefit. The reason it is a trick is because
       | in many cases the alternative isn't placebo, it is an existing
       | treatment. Then doctors learn about a more "modern" treatment,
       | favor it for being modern and the better treatment may not be
       | prescribed.
       | 
       | The alternatives to code review aren't doing nothing. The article
       | claims that code reviews find a defect per 10 minutes--but only
       | in the first ten minutes. By this same argument (ignore
       | qualifications, extrapolate the numeric result), fast automated
       | testing can potentially find thousands of defects in a second--if
       | they run that quickly and the defects were already tested for.
       | Static analysers, pair programming, documentation these are all
       | alternatives and there are many more.
       | 
       | If you're spending an hour a day reviewing code then you are
       | spending 12.5% of your time doing it. Using it that way comes
       | with an opportunity cost that may be better spent depending on
       | your particular organization and code base. Of course, analysing
       | everything to death also has an opportunity cost, but not
       | analysing it generally leads to moving goal posts where the
       | supposed rationale for doing something keeps changing. Today its
       | purpose is uncovering defects, tomorrow it is knowledge sharing,
       | the day after it is security. It is all of those things, but
       | other practices may achieve these goals with more effective use
       | of time and people's patience.
       | 
       | So why am I pro code review? Because choosing to interact and
       | work together as a team, to learn about and compromise with your
       | colleagues makes for good team building while serving other
       | technical purposes. I do think that pair programming can achieve
       | this to a greater level while also being more taxing on
       | individuals. This assumes you control the process and own it
       | though, if it has just become a rote ceremony then my feelings
       | are you probably aren't net benefitting from it: you are simply
       | doing it because you have no choice, not because you believe it
       | to be a valuable use of time. If you have experienced both, a
       | culture where people choose and find value in code reviews and a
       | culture where people are forced to do it unquestioningly, then
       | you may have witnessed how a dicta can destroy the prosocial
       | value of a practice.
